NAVAN'S meeting on Sunday, due to feature the Ladbrokes Troytown Handicap Chase and the Grade 2 Irish Form Book Monksfield Novice Hurdle, goes ahead as planned.
Officials inspected the track on Sunday and are happy with conditions despite 7mm of rain falling since 3pm on Saturday.
The going is heavy for the seven-race card which starts at 12.25. There is no racing in Britain on Sunday following the abandonments of Exeter and Towcester.
